Brick Driveway Installation in Norwalk, CT
Brick driveway installation involves laying durable and visually appealing brick pavers to create a functional driveway surface. This service covers a range of projects, including replacing existing driveways, expanding parking areas, or creating new driveways that enhance curb appeal. Homeowners typically want to understand the different brick patterns available, the types of bricks suitable for driveways, and the overall durability and maintenance requirements of brick surfaces before requesting installation.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size and shape of the driveway, drainage needs, and the choice of brick materials to ensure the finished project meets their aesthetic and practical expectations. It’s also helpful to inquire about the preparation process, including base work and proper installation techniques, to ensure long-lasting results. Understanding these details can support informed decisions and help achieve a driveway that complements the property’s style and withstands regular use.

Brick Driveway Installation Questions
What are the benefits of brick driveway installation? Brick driveways add classic appeal, durability, and low maintenance to a property’s exterior.
What types of brick patterns are available? Common patterns include herringbone, running bond, and basket weave, allowing for customized designs.
How long does a brick driveway typically last? With proper installation and maintenance, brick driveways can last several decades.
What should property owners consider before installing a brick driveway? Factors include soil stability, drainage, and the overall style of the property to ensure a suitable fit.
